Output 791e21888ebf3e8be341c7d1efd0066fcf9a9900dc93dfe9864f33c9395f7bb1:6

value
25186714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 224de5c758b981026a6cab23e5600adf39d4a795 OP_EQUAL
address
34pQDV3GQWcDVy316vv3ZorvHuvujyphpQ
transaction
791e21888ebf3e8be341c7d1efd0066fcf9a9900dc93dfe9864f33c9395f7bb1
spent
true